Relaxed brewpub serving a variety of comfort food with locally brewed beer.

What People Are Saying

People say this restaurant serves good food, including steak sandwiches, nachos, and fried chicken sandwiches. They also highlight the fun, family-friendly atmosphere, and the friendly, attentive service. Other reviews mention the food can be overpriced.
